Guarantee You have asked us to give, or to continue to give, financial accommodation to the borrower or not to take immediate action to enforce the borrower s obligations to us. In exchange for us doing either or both of these things, and by entering into this guarantee, you unconditionally guarantee the borrower will: pay to us, on time, the guaranteed moneys referred to in clause 3; and do what the borrower is required to do under the guaranteed arrangements referred to in clause 3. We can demand that you, as well as or instead of the borrower, pay some or all of the guaranteed moneys when it is payable. You must then immediately pay that amount upon demand. If you do not pay an amount when we demand it, then among other things: we can sue you; and/or if you have given a mortgage or other security which secures the obligations under this guarantee, we can enforce such security; and/or we can apply any moneys owed by us to you in or towards satisfaction of the guaranteed moneys by way of set-off. Any guaranteed moneys received by us under this guarantee will not satisfy any of your obligations under this guarantee until any such amounts received by us are cleared and immediately available to us. 3
4 3. What is covered by this guarantee? (a) This guarantee is a continuing guarantee and relates to all money that the borrower (whether alone or with one or more others) may owe to us now or in the future for any reason (the guaranteed moneys). At any time the guaranteed moneys includes: money that the borrower actually does owe or will owe us, whether it is principal, interest or otherwise; money that we may claim from the borrower including debts assigned or transferred to us by a third party; money that the borrower contingently owes us (money is contingently owed where the borrower has an obligation to pay it to us upon the happening of a specified event); money that the borrower may become liable to pay us if something happens or is discovered, even where there is no existing obligation to pay it, so long as the liability of the borrower arises out of or in relation to circumstances existing, foreseeable or contemplated at the time of the happening or discovery; money (including money of the type set out in the above paragraphs) that the borrower would have owed us but for any legal problem (see clause 11 ). The guaranteed moneys include, in each case, any money that the borrower may owe to us together with one or more others. (b) This guarantee also relates to all arrangements that the borrower (whether alone or with one or more others) may owe to us now or in the future for any reason (the guaranteed arrangements). At any time, the guaranteed arrangements will include (but not be limited to) any contract, mortgage, agreement, document, arrangement or dealing of any sort (whether or not it is in writing between us and the borrower (whether or not with others)), including where we become a party to a guaranteed arrangement because of an assignment. 4. If we pay any such amount, you must reimburse it upon demand. 5. Nature of your obligations This guarantee imposes on you a principal obligation. In addition to the guarantee obligations, you agree to perform the obligations of the borrower as if you were the borrower. This means that we can require you to pay the guaranteed moneys whether or not we have made demand on the borrower. Your liability under this guarantee is independent and unconditional. It does not depend on any other right or obligation and is not subject to any conditions. Your liability is not affected by anything which might otherwise release you from all or part of your obligations, or in any way limit them. It is specifically agreed that liability is not affected by: us not exercising any of our rights against the borrower or anyone else; us making any arrangement that takes away or limits our rights or our freedom to exercise them, whether those rights concern the borrower or anyone else; us fully or partly discharging or releasing any security provided by the borrower or anyone else; us agreeing to the variation of the terms or to the termination of the guarantee of any other guarantor of the guaranteed moneys; 4
5 the borrower becoming bankrupt; us giving the borrower or anyone else time to pay or any other concession; us making any other transaction or arrangement with the borrower or anyone else; or us not taking any security or not having any security, even if the security was mentioned to you. anyone else includes anyone who signs this guarantee. It also includes anyone who gives security to us or anyone else. 6. Limitation of liability under this guarantee Although this guarantee relates to all of the guaranteed moneys, if a limit on this guarantee is set out on the front page of this guarantee, you will not have to pay more in respect of the guaranteed moneys than the amount of that limit plus an amount equal to 12 months interest on that amount. However, in addition to that amount, we may require you to pay: interest under clause 4 on any amount you owe us under this guarantee if you do not pay upon demand; and expenses, fees and any government duties, taxes and charges and other amounts under clause 4. If there is no limit set out on the front page of this guarantee, there is no limit on the amount we can recover from you under this guarantee. 7. What can we do with money paid to us? Any money we receive to reduce the borrower s debts to us may be used to pay off any part of the borrower s debts at our sole discretion. For example, if the borrower owes us two amounts of money and you have guaranteed only one of them, we may use money we receive towards paying the other one first. We may open a separate or new account and credit payments received through that new account and not the account guaranteed by you, so you will remain liable for the full amount despite that payment. 9. We can change the arrangements with the borrower without your consent Subject to clause 10, we can enter into new arrangements with the borrower or any of you or can change or replace the existing arrangements at any time. The borrower and any of you may do whatever business they wish with each other. They do not have to obtain your consent to do those things. This guarantee applies to any new or replacement arrangements and to any arrangements as changed. It does not matter that the guaranteed moneys may increase because of the new or replacement arrangements, or change. However, if a limit is set under clause 6, then you are not liable to pay any more than the limit and the other monies referred to in clause 6, no matter what new arrangements or changes to existing ones are made. If no limit is set, then you are liable to pay all the guaranteed moneys including money owed to us under new, replacement or changed arrangements with the borrower. 10. What do we have to tell you? If this guarantee relates to a consumer credit contract within the meaning set out in the Credit Contracts and Consumer Finance Act 2003, we must provide you with a copy of this guarantee and all information, statements and other matters required so as to assist you to reach an informed decision as to whether or not to give this guarantee and to enable you to be reasonably aware of the full implications of giving this guarantee. We will also provide you with: the terms of any consumer credit contract between the borrower and us to which this guarantee applies; the terms of any new consumer credit contract between the borrower and us to which this guarantee applies; and any applicable new terms when a consumer credit contract to which this guarantee applies is modified in certain ways. Apart from the above, we do not have to do anything in relation to, or have an ongoing obligation to tell you of anything concerning the borrower s: affairs; finances; or transactions with us. It is your responsibility to find these things out from the borrower. 5

Cancellation of your obligations (a) You may serve a notice on us cancelling your future liability under this guarantee (a cancellation notice ) at any time in accordance with paragraph b. below. (b) A cancellation notice: i. must be served either by delivery to any branch or service centre of TSB Bank Limited or by to Manager.commercial@tsbbank.co.nz; ii. will take effect on the date specified in the cancellation notice, such date to be not earlier than the next working day after the cancellation notice is first served on us in accordance with this clause (the cancellation date ); 6
7 (c) Notwithstanding that a cancellation notice has been served on us, you will remain liable under this guarantee for: i. all guaranteed moneys outstanding, but not received by us, on the cancellation date; ii. all other guaranteed moneys which will or may become payable to us after the cancellation date in connection with any guaranteed arrangements or business concluded by the borrower either: aa. prior to the cancellation date; or ab. on or after the cancellation date as a result of our commitment to provide financial accommodation to the borrower made before the cancellation date. (d) If there is more than one guarantor: i. a cancellation notice must be signed and served by each of you if each of you is wishing to terminate your future liability; and ii. if you fail to serve a cancellation notice, you will remain fully liable under this guarantee. 18. What happens after cancellation of your obligations under this guarantee? (a) If any of you cancel your obligations under this guarantee in accordance with clause 17, we can end or continue with any or all of our financial accommodation with the borrower. (b) If we decide to end such financial accommodation, we can refuse to pay the borrower s cheques or stop any or all of our transactions with the borrower. While we will usually try to warn the borrower before doing so, we are not obliged to do so and we can do these things without warning either you or the borrower. (c) If we decide to continue with the financial accommodation, then your liability under this guarantee is that as described in clause 17. We may then open a separate or new account and credit payments received to that new account and not the account guaranteed by you. You will remain liable for the full amount despite those payments. (d) You will not be entitled to a final discharge of any security granted in favour of us in support of this guarantee until we are satisfied that all guaranteed moneys and any other amount owing under this guarantee has been repaid in full and that no payment may be voided, or voidable or required to be paid by us under any law and all of the obligations guaranteed pursuant to this guarantee have been complied with. (e) Any release of your obligations under this guarantee shall be subject in all respects to the insolvency transaction provisions of both the Insolvency Act 2006 and the Companies Act Any release of obligations will therefore be only a conditional release for a period of 24 months following which you may apply for an unconditional release of your obligations. 19. If you are a trustee (a) If you have signed this guarantee as a trustee of a trust, you certify to us: i. that you are able to enter into this guarantee under the terms of the trust document or under the Trustee Act 1956 and all trustee resolutions or other authorisations that may be required have been obtained or passed prior to signing of the guarantee to ensure its effectiveness; ii. you have properly signed the guarantee in accordance with the terms of the trust; iii. there are no limits on the trust s power to guarantee and/or give security; iv. that your entry into this guarantee is for a proper purpose and for the benefit of the trust. (b) This guarantee will bind you personally unless you are an independent trustee. An independent trustee is a trustee who does not have any right to, or interest in, any of the assets of the trust except in a capacity as trustee of the trust. (c) If you are an independent trustee, we will only be entitled to recover the guaranteed moneys from your personal assets if we are unable to recover the guaranteed moneys from the assets of the trust because your certifications were incorrect. Even if your certifications were incorrect, we will only be entitled to recover from your personal assets the amount we would have recovered from the trust assets had your certifications been correct. (d) If you are not an independent trustee, we may recover any guaranteed moneys from your personal assets as well as the trust assets. 30.
